Attributes of detainees, including demographics and criminal offense classifications, are extensively comparable in Norway and various other nations, consisting of the United States, with the exemptions that the US murder rate is much higher, and race plays a bigger function there. What attracts attention as different, especially compared to the United States, is the jail system.

Number 2In Norway, the ordinary time invested in jail is a little over six months, which resembles most other Western European nations. This contrasts with typical United States jail time of nearly three years, which is in large part the factor the United States is an outlier in its imprisonment price compared to the remainder of the world [Number 1]

Our study on the results of imprisonment on the wrongdoer, using the random assignment of judges as an instrument, returns three crucial searchings for. Initially, imprisonment discourages further criminal habits. We locate that incarceration decreases the chance that an individual will certainly reoffend within five years by 27 percent factors and decreases the matching number of criminal costs per individual by 10 costs.

We discover sizable declines in reoffending possibilities and cumulative billed crimes even after accuseds are launched from prison. Our second outcome is that prejudice due to selection on unobservable specific attributes, if neglected, results in the wrong verdict that time spent behind bars is criminogenic. If we merely contrast criminal defendants imprisoned versus those not sent to prison, we discover favorable organizations in between imprisonment and subsequent crime.

This stands in contrast to our analysis based on the arbitrary task of judges, which discovers an opposite-signed result. Third, the reduction in criminal activity is driven by people who were not working before incarceration. Among these people, imprisonment boosts engagement look at this website in programs guided at boosting employability and reducing recidivism, and this ultimately elevates work and earnings while dissuading criminal behavior.

Imprisonment causes a 34 percent factor increase in participation in task training programs for the previously nonemployed, and within 5 years their work price rises by 40 percent factors. At the same time, the chance of reoffending within 5 years is reduced by 46 percentage points, and there is a decrease of 22 in the ordinary number of criminal costs.

Exactly how youngsters are affected will likely depend upon whether jail time was rehabilitative for their parent. Utilizing our judge stringency tool, we discover that incarceration has no effect on a daddy's probability of committing future criminal offense. However it does decrease their work by 20 portion points. Papas are 8 years older typically and considerably more probable to be used prior to incarceration than offenders as a whole, which helps explain the heterogeneous results for fathers versus other defendants.

Common the very least squares approximates reveal that youngsters of incarcerated dads are 1 percent factor more probable to be billed with a criminal offense, relative to a mean of 13 percent, and show no effect on college grades. Using our court stringency tool, we discover no statistical proof that a daddy's imprisonment impacts a youngster's own criminal activity or college qualities, however we are unable to rule out modest-sized effects.
